RCMP looking for knife-wielding assailant  

Nanaimo RCMP say a man out for a leisurely walk with his dog were threatened and held at knifepoint on Northfield Road. 

According to a media release, police were called out on July 11, at 9:30 a.m. to 2450 Northfield Road when a man swung two knives at the dog walker.  

They add the accused was taken down by the man’s dog and thanks to quick thinking the walker was able to temporarily subdue the assailant. 

“The dog lunged at the assailant and bit him on the right leg,” police say. “The dog’s owner, who is trained in martial arts, was able to incapacitate the assailant and take possession of the knives.” 

Police say they’re looking for a Caucasian man between 30 and 40 years old who was wearing dark clothes and a bra on his head. He is reported to have left the area with a red suitcase and a red mobility walker.
